Phenominalblak Posted July 31, 2018 Share Posted July 31, 2018 Has anyone used Focus Magic as a plug in along with Affinity Photo? I just purchased Focus Magic, installed it properly and it shows up as plug in, however it is greeted out and I am unable to select it. Has anyone had this issue? Staff MEB Posted July 31, 2018 Staff Share Posted July 31, 2018 Hi Phenominalblak, Welcome to Affinity Forums Check the Colour Format of the image (menu Document ▸ Colour Format). is it set to RGB (32 bit)? If so change it to 16 bit (most plugins don't work in 32bit). Is it set to LAB (16bit)? If so set it to RGB (16bit). Roberto1972 Posted August 2, 2018 Share Posted August 2, 2018 Just setting the correct colormode apparently is not solving everything: here the Focus Magic plugin just doesn't start at all no matter which colormode I use: - first four or five identical error messages "memory is full" show up one after the other when clicking them away. - eventually an error message "An unhandled exception has occured..." -> crash In PhotoPlusX8 the FocusMagic plugin does not work either: when the 64b plugin is present in the plugin folder set in PhotoPlus then during PhotoPlus startup I get an error message: "Unable to enter Registration Wizard", followed by PhotoPlus closing down. When I remove the FocusMagic plugin PhotoPlus starts without problems. FocusMagic support tells me PhotoPlus is not supported while Affinity is. Affinity has got a registered copy of FocusMagic from them and Affinity should be in the position to fix the problem. Roberto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
